Kansas Appleseed is a grassroots organization reaching out to to people when faced with hardship and food insecurity. They understand a lot a lot of grocery stores in Southeast Kansas have been closing down, and in many cases there are only convenience stores without fresh produce. With their very own lobbyist, Kansas Appleseed gives a voice to residents as they address our legislators in Topeka.
Marcee Bender, the Executive Director of Wesley House points out that putting a face to the issue helps since many state representatives are removed from the daily lives of their constituents. Kansas Appleseed is currently working to help citizens sign up for the SNAP food benefits so they have better access. They are also working to increase registered voters in low income areas.
